VITANGO * 30CPR RIV 200MG
Therapeutic indications
Traditional herbal medicine indicated for the temporary relief of symptoms associated with stress, such as fatigue, exhaustion and mild anxiety. The use of this traditional medicinal product of plant origin, for the indicated therapeutic indications, is based exclusively on the experience of many years of use.
Dosage and method of use
Dosage . Adults: The recommended dose is 2 tablets per day. The maximum duration of treatment is 14 days. If symptoms persist contact your doctor. Pediatric population: The safety and efficacy of VITANGO in children and adolescents aged less than 18 years have not yet been established (see section 4.4). Method of administration : VITANGO should be taken with a glass of water, preferably 30 minutes before food.
Contraindications
Hypersensitivity to the active substance or to any of the excipients listed in section 6.1 Renal or hepatic impairment.
Side effects
Hypersensitivity reactions and hypoglycaemia have been reported. Reporting of suspected adverse reactions. Special warnings
Patients suffering from mood disorders should undergo appropriate treatment. Use in children and adolescents under 18 years of age is not recommended.
Pregnancy and breastfeeding
Safety during pregnancy and breastfeeding has not been established. Administration of VITANGO during pregnancy and breastfeeding is not recommended.
Expiration and retention
This medicine does not require any special storage conditions.
Interactions with other drugs
Avoid concomitant use of other products containing alcohol or affecting the central nervous system. Rhodiola rosea extracts are potential inhibitors of the CYP450 enzyme, drug interactions may occur.
Overdose
No cases of overdose have been reported.
Active principles
One film-coated tablet contains: Active ingredient: 200 mg of extract (as dry extract) of Rhodiola rosea L., rhizoma et radix (Rhodiola rhizome and root) (1.5 - 5: 1) (WS 1375). Extraction solvent: 67.7% (v / v) ethanol. For the full list of excipients, see section 6.1.
Excipients
Microcrystalline cellulose, croscarmellose sodium, precipitated silica, magnesium stearate, hypromellose, stearic acid, red iron oxide E172, titanium dioxide E171, antifoam emulsion.
